NY Congressional Lawmakers to USCG: Extend The Comment Period

WAMC, Allison Dunne

Congressional lawmakers from the Hudson Valley have sent a letter to the U.S. Coast Guard admiral requesting that the public have more time to comment on a controversial proposal.

The Coast Guard proposes 10 anchorage sites— basically, rest stops — for commercial vessels along the Hudson River, from Yonkers to Kingston. With the public comment period set to end September 7, U.S. Senators Charles Schumer and Kirsten Gillibrand, along with Representatives Eliot Engel, Nita Lowey and Sean Patrick Maloney, are urging the Coast Guard to extend the comment period 90 days. The Democrats say they have heard from many local elected officials who want more time. Plus, they say, several residents and business owners are just learning of the proposal because of heightened media attention.
